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Brown-capped Vireo | Dwarf Brocket |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Passeriformes (Songbirds) | Artiodactyla (Even-toed Ungulates) |
| Family | Vireonidae | Cervidae (Deer) |
| Genus | Vireo | Mazama |
| Species | Vireo leucophrys | Mazama chunyi |
